Cyber Recovery Engineer

Location: Chicago, IL

Work Model: Hybrid (onsite 3 days per week)

Long Term Contract

Role Overview

The Cyber Recovery Engineer is a technical contributor role focused on supporting the design, operation, and testing of the organization s cyber recovery program within a regulated financial services environment. Working closely with senior engineers and program leads, you will gain hands-on experience in isolated recovery environments (IRE), clean room operations, enterprise backup platforms, and regulatory documentation.

This position is structured to cultivate the next generation of cyber recovery practitioners. Candidates should bring a strong foundation in infrastructure or security, prior exposure to regulated industries, and a genuine interest in resilience engineering and compliance. Within 12-18 months, you will be expected to independently manage recovery workstreams.

Required Qualifications

  • 7-10 years of experience in infrastructure engineering, IT operations, or a security-related technical role.

  • Background in financial services or other regulated industries (e.g., healthcare, utilities, government).

  • Hands-on exposure to disaster recovery or backup operations, including DR testing, backup job management, or restore procedures.

  • Familiarity with at least one enterprise backup/replication platform (Cohesity, Rubrik, Veeam, Zerto, Commvault, NetBackup).

  • Basic scripting skills in Python, Bash, or PowerShell; ability to run and adapt existing scripts.

  • Understanding of networking fundamentals (VLANs, firewall rules, DNS, routing) relevant to isolated environments.

  • Strong documentation skills with the ability to produce clear technical procedures and test records.

  • Awareness of regulatory frameworks such as FFIEC, NIST CSF, or NYDFS.


Preferred Qualifications

  • Direct involvement in IRE or clean room recovery exercises.

  • Experience supporting regulatory examinations or audit walkthroughs.

  • Familiarity with Infrastructure-as-Code (IaC) tools such as Terraform or Ansible.

  • Coursework or self-study in cybersecurity, resilience engineering, or cloud infrastructure.

  • Certifications (completed or in progress): CompTIA Security+, CySA+, AWS/Azure fundamentals, or vendor-specific backup training.

  • Experience with ITSM workflows (ServiceNow or equivalent).

  • Exposure to ransomware response or cyber incident tabletop exercises.


Key Responsibilities

Isolated & Clean Room Recovery

  • Support operation and maintenance of IRE and clean room infrastructure under senior guidance.

  • Execute recovery runbook steps during tabletop exercises, drills, and full recovery tests.

  • Document procedures, results, and anomalies; escalate issues for triage.

  • Assist with forensic validation tasks, including integrity checks and configuration reviews.

  • Apply clean room protocols such as network isolation and access control verification.


Backup Platform Operations

  • Perform daily operational tasks across enterprise backup platforms.

  • Monitor backup job health, investigate failures, and escalate recurring issues.

  • Assist with backup policy configuration, retention schedules, and replication targets.

  • Support restore testing for servers, databases, and applications; record RTO/RPO outcomes.


Regulatory Documentation & Audit Support

  • Prepare evidence packages, control narratives, and test documentation for audits and regulatory reviews.

  • Maintain organized recovery logs and remediation tracking aligned with FFIEC, NIST CSF, and NYDFS standards.

  • Participate in regulator and audit walkthroughs alongside senior engineers.

  • Support mapping of regulatory requirements to recovery engineering controls.


Recovery Engineering & Automation

  • Execute scripted recovery automation tasks and assist with IaC-driven configurations.

  • Contribute to updates of recovery runbooks and playbooks.

  • Participate in after-action reviews (AARs) and track findings to closure.

  • Collaborate with infrastructure, application, and database teams to understand dependencies in recovery sequencing.
